May 2025 - Apr 2026Gosbrook Road area has the 2nd highest crime rate of 73 local areas in Caversham , and the 19th highest crime rate of 482 local areas in Reading .
This postcode sits in a local crime hotspot. Overall crime levels here are significantly higher than in the surrounding streets and the wider area.
The overall crime rate in the area around Gosbrook Road (RG4 8BT) in the last 12 months was 462.7 per 1,000 residents and was 532.5% higher than the Caversham average (73.2 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Shoplifting with 147 offences recorded. The least common crime was Bicycle theft with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Robbery ( 500.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Criminal damage and arson ( -88.9%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 26 (≈ 64.7 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were flat ( 0.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-31.0%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Gosbrook Road (RG4 8BT), the main crime hotspot is near Conference/Exhibition Centre. Police recorded 168 crimes here, including 16 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
